Questions & Answers
The cheapest way to get from Sampaloc, Manila to Taal is to bus via President Quirino Ave / Taft Ave Intersection, Manila which costs ₱280 - ₱360 and takes 5h 10m.
The fastest way to get from Sampaloc, Manila to Taal is to drive which takes 1h 34m and costs ₱800 - ₱1,200.
No, there is no direct bus from Sampaloc, Manila to Taal. However, there are services departing from España Blvd / Arsenio H. Lacson Ave Intersection, Manila and arriving at Lemery Jam Liner via President Quirino Ave / Taft Ave Intersection, Manila and PITX Paranaque Integrated Terminal Exchange.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 5h 10m.
The distance between Sampaloc, Manila and Taal is 107 km. The road distance is 102 km.
The best way to get from Sampaloc, Manila to Taal without a car is to train and taxi which takes 2h 37m and costs ₱1,200 - ₱1,600.
It takes approximately 2h 37m to get from Sampaloc, Manila to Taal, including transfers.
Sampaloc, Manila to Taal bus services, operated by Jam, depart from PITX Paranaque Integrated Terminal Exchange station.
Sampaloc, Manila to Taal bus services, operated by Jam, arrive at Lemery Jam Liner station.
Yes, the driving distance between Sampaloc, Manila to Taal is 102 km. It takes approximately 1h 34m to drive from Sampaloc, Manila to Taal.
